We finally got our hands on the first trailer for Heart of the Beast (2026). In this hard-hitting survival thriller, Brad Pitt plays James Belmont, a Special Forces soldier who must survive after his plane crashes in the wilderness. The first images already promise a lot of brutal action.

After a Formula 1 driver in F1 The Movie (2025) and a hitman in Bullet Train (2022), Brad Pitt ventures with Heart of the Beast to the role of a Special Forces veteran. Paramount Pictures has shared the first trailer, immediately showing what we can expect from the survival thriller.
Survival in the wild
In Heart of the Beast follows a former Special Forces soldier whose survival skills are put to the test when his private plane crashes in the unforgiving wilderness of Alaska. Cut off from civilization, he embarks on a difficult journey over ice-cold rivers and treacherous mountain passes. His only ally is Odin, his retired service dog. Together they brave the elements and fight side by side against wolves, bears and the bitter cold in a desperate battle for survival.

Heart of the Beast is the latest film by David Ayers, known for, among others The Beekeeper (2024) in Suicide Squad (2016). It’s not the first time he’s hit Pitt; he also directed it in 2014 Fury (2014). The cast of Heart of the Beast is supplemented by JK Simmons and Anna Lambe, among others. The survival thriller will be released in theaters on September 24.
